Hemlock Removal in Bucks County, PA
Hemlock removal services involve the careful elimination of hemlock trees that may pose risks to property or landscape health. These services typically cover projects such as removing hazardous or overgrown hemlocks, clearing space for new landscaping, or managing infestations that threaten surrounding trees and plants. Property owners often seek this service to enhance safety, prevent damage from falling branches, or improve the overall aesthetic of their yard by removing unwanted or unhealthy trees.
Before requesting hemlock removal, property owners usually want to understand the scope of the work, including the size and location of the trees, as well as any potential impact on surrounding landscapes. It’s also helpful to consider whether the removal will involve stump grinding or disposal, and to evaluate any local regulations or restrictions related to tree removal. Clear communication about these details can ensure the project meets the specific needs of the property and results in a safe, clean, and attractive outdoor space.

Hemlock Removal Questions
Why remove a hemlock tree? Hemlock removal may be necessary if the tree is diseased, damaged, or poses a safety risk to nearby structures or people.
What are common signs a hemlock needs removal? Signs include visible decay, dead branches, or extensive pest infestation affecting the tree's health.
Is hemlock removal disruptive to the landscape? Proper planning can minimize landscape impact, and removal typically involves clearing the tree without damaging surrounding plants.
What should property owners consider before removal? Consider the tree’s location, size, and potential impact on property aesthetics or nearby utility lines.
